How The Vanderburgh County Sheriff's Department: Protecting and Serving with Integrity Actually Works

At its core, The Vanderburgh County Sheriff's Department: Protecting and Serving with Integrity operates through a structured framework designed to balance law enforcement with civil liberties. Deputies respond to emergency calls, conduct investigations, manage county jail operations, and coordinate security for courts and public events. Each action follows established protocols that prioritize de-escalation, evidence collection, and respect for individual rights, ensuring that interventions remain measured and necessary. Everyday duties might include patrolling neighborhoods, supporting school resource programs, or collaborating with other agencies on regional crime prevention strategies. By adhering to these standards, the department maintains a foundation of professionalism that the community can rely on during both routine interactions and complex situations.

How does The Vanderburgh County Sheriff's Department handle complaints against its officers?

The Vanderburgh County Sheriff's Department has established internal affairs procedures designed to investigate allegations thoroughly and impartially. Residents can submit complaints through official channels, which are then reviewed by designated units that assess whether policies or training adjustments are needed. While specific case details remain confidential to protect privacy, the overall process emphasizes fairness for both complainants and officers. This system reinforces accountability by ensuring that every concern receives documented review and appropriate follow-up.

How does The Vanderburgh County Sheriff's Department balance public safety with personal freedoms?

Balancing safety and liberty requires constant attention to legal standards and ethical guidelines. The department operates under frameworks that mandate reasonable suspicion and probable cause for stops or searches, ensuring that actions remain justified and proportionate. Deputies receive training on de-escalation techniques and de-biasing, which help reduce unnecessary interventions and foster respectful encounters. This approach acknowledges that public trust is essential for effective policing, and that protecting constitutional rights strengthens community resilience over time.
